historians disagree about the effectiveness of the new deal.
what is not an argument historians present?

  • the new deal improved america’s infrastructure and helped families survive.
  • the new deal strengthened the power of the federal government and increased its influence on daily life.
  • world war ii, rather than the new deal, resolved the depression.
  • new deal legislation solved the economic crisis quickly.

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

To determine the non - argument, we analyze each option:

  • Option 1: Improving infrastructure and helping families survive is a common positive argument about the New Deal.
  • Option 2: Strengthening federal government power is a debated aspect of the New Deal's impact.
  • Option 3: Some historians argue that WWII, not the New Deal, ended the Depression.
  • Option 4: The New Deal was a gradual process and did not solve the economic crisis quickly. So this is not an argument historians present.

Answer:

D. New Deal legislation solved the economic crisis quickly.
